N. Dharmateja (Nara Rohith) a sincere prison officer of Rajamundry Central Jail. Due to his sternness, Dharma often misunderstood as chesty and people in the department call him as Rakshasudu. Manishi bayata untadu, Kaavi loopala untadu, and Dharmateja always wannabe poet and wanted to publish his poems with the help of his longtime girlfriend Harika (Priya Banerjee). One fine day, revered savvy convict Chandrasekhar Kota aka. Charlie (Ravi Varma) gets transferred to Rajamundry Central Jail and he was given death sentence as he brutally murders Rupadevis family members. Charlie takes the help of Pandu, and tries to escape from capital punishment. Pandu with the help of Muthyam Reddy (Madhu Singhampalli) pen few plans to escape Charlie from the hangmens noose. But things turn around when Dharmateja gets to know about the escape route. Why did Muthyam Reddy support Charlies escape plan? Did Charlie escape? Will Rakshasudu win this time? How did Teja tackle this rare convict and the case forms the rest of the storyline. |
